Hydrologic Cycle
The continuous movement of water on, above, and below the surface of the Earth, including processes such as evaporation, precipitation, and infiltration.
Carbohydrate Cycle
The series of processes by which carbohydrates are synthesized, broken down, and reused in the biosphere.
Protein Cycle
The dynamic process of protein synthesis, utilization, degradation, and recycling within living organisms.
Phosphorus
A chemical element with the symbol P, essential for life, found in DNA, RNA, ATP, and phospholipids.
